Embarrass is a word that we use when we feel self-conscious or ashamed. There are several synonyms for this word that we can use in different contexts. One of the most common synonyms for embarrass is humiliate. When someone is humiliated, they feel embarrassed in front of others. Another word that can be used as a synonym for embarrass is mortify. Mortify usually means feeling ashamed or embarrassed because of something you did or said. Other synonyms for embarrass include discomfit, chagrin, shame, disconcert, and fluster. While all of these words have slightly different meanings, they can be used interchangeably to describe a feeling of embarrassment.

What are the opposite words for embarrass?

Embarrass means to cause someone to feel self-conscious or ashamed. Its antonyms refer to the opposite emotions and feelings. Words like approve, compliment, congratulate, applaud boost one's confidence and help them feel good about themselves. Words like honor, idolize, admire, glorify conveys respect and appreciation for someone's accomplishments and achievements. Words like encourage, motivate, inspire signifies providing support and motivation to someone who needs guidance or who is struggling. While words like comfort, soothe, console ease one's anxiety and pain and gives them strength to overcome tough situations. All these words help to create a positive environment and strengthen relationships rather than reducing them to an awkward or embarrassing situation.
